千家信息网

Java和C#顶层声明概述是怎样的

发表于:2025-02-02 作者:千家信息网编辑
千家信息网最后更新 2025年02月02日,Java和C#顶层声明概述是怎样的,很多新手对此不是很清楚,为了帮助大家解决这个难题,下面小编将为大家详细讲解,有这方面需求的人可以来学习下,希望你能有所收获。在向大家详细介绍Java和C#顶层声明之
千家信息网最后更新 2025年02月02日Java和C#顶层声明概述是怎样的

Java和C#顶层声明概述是怎样的,很多新手对此不是很清楚,为了帮助大家解决这个难题,下面小编将为大家详细讲解,有这方面需求的人可以来学习下,希望你能有所收获。

在向大家详细介绍Java和C#顶层声明之前,首先让大家分别了解下Java中的顶层声明和C#中的顶层声明,然后全面介绍Java和C#顶层声明。

Java和C#顶层声明

在Java和C#中,源代码以按一定顺序排列的顶层声明开始。Java和C#顶层声明只存在少许差别。

Java中的顶层声明

在 Java 中,我们可以用 package 关键字将类组合在一起。打包的类必须在源文件的***个可执行的行中使用 package 关键字。接着出现的是需要访问其他包中的类的任何导入语句,之后是类声明,比如:

package ;  import .;  class Customer  {  ...  }

C#中的顶层声明

C#使用命名空间的概念,通过 namespace 关键字将逻辑上相关的类组合在一起。这些做法类似于 Java 包,而具有相同名称的类可以出现在两个不同的命名空间中。要访问定义在当前命名空间之外的命名空间中的类,我们可以使用紧跟该命名空间名的 using 关键字,如下所示:

using .;  namespace  {  class Customer  {  ...  }  }

注意,using 语句可以完全合法地放在命名空间声明中,在这种情况下,这样导入的命名空间就形成了包含命名空间的一部分。

Java 不允许在相同的源文件中有多个包,而 C# 允许在一个 .cs 文件中有多个命名空间:

namespace AcmeAccounting  {  public class GetDetails  {  ...  }  }  namespace AcmeFinance  {  public class ShowDetails  {  ...  }  }

看完上述内容是否对您有帮助呢?如果还想对相关知识有进一步的了解或阅读更多相关文章,请关注行业资讯频道,感谢您对的支持。

顶层 C# 空间 关键 关键字 相同 多个 源文件 语句 帮助 组合 不同 合法 清楚 两个 做法 内容 名称 对此 差别 数据库的安全要保护哪些东西 数据库安全各自的含义是什么 生产安全数据库录入 数据库的安全性及管理 数据库安全策略包含哪些 海淀数据库安全审计系统 建立农村房屋安全信息数据库 易用的数据库客户端支持安全管理 连接数据库失败ssl安全错误 数据库的锁怎样保障安全 pc加拿大28软件开发定制 温州品牌网络技术市场价格 易语言如何添加数据库 湖南省网络安全智能制造大会 安徽先进软件开发项目信息 数据库答题用户结构 plsql删一列数据库 html下拉菜单从数据库 招软件开发的单位有哪些 内部网站搜索文本数据库 超融合管理服务器 备份cvr数据库失败 数据库有几种基本类型 软件开发基础知识不扎实 网络安全法的适用范围是多少 软件开发一般出差是做什么 java软件实现数据库远程备份 服务器安全的保障方案 网络安全宣传周冒充客服 达州软件开发费用是多少 网络安全技能大赛颁奖典礼 驻马店软件开发税务筹划怎么做 ibm服务器一直黑屏 丰台区定制软件开发配置 软件开发学习的是什么专业 蚂蚁矿池连不上服务器 网络安全对社会上的影响 我的世界服务器刷物品 嵌入式软件开发和安卓开发 apple m1支持软件开发么
0